The Makita River (牧田川, Makita-gawa) is a river in Japan which empties into the Ibi River in Gifu Prefecture. It which ultimately flows into the Kiso River.

River communities

The river passes through or forms the boundary of Ōgaki, Yōrō, and Wanouchi.
